The late Dr. John Fletcher describes, in 1983, the history of the Lawrence Livermore Laboratory's Octopus network up to that time. John describes the laboratory's large computers, from the Univac 1 to the Cray XMP, the evolution of mass storage, high speed printers, the Octopus networking facilities, and the emergence of minicomputers at the lab.
